Hello,
I am using QTranslator for my application and it works fine:

Qt Code:
  1. QApplication a(argc, argv);
  2. QTranslator translator;
  3. translator.load(QDir::currentPath()+"/mikrodiag_tr");
  4. a.installTranslator(&translator);
To copy to clipboard, switch view to plain text mode 

I also want to translate the gui of my custom QtAssistant(like in simpletextviewer example) that is started from inside my application. I've created my custom translation file(assistant_tr.ts). I am taking "simpletextviewer" example as reference. In that example custom QtAssistant is started with a QProcess:

Qt Code:
  1. args << QLatin1String("-collectionFile")
  2. << QLatin1String("diagram.qhc")
  3. << QLatin1String("-enableRemoteControl");
  4. proc->start(app, args);
To copy to clipboard, switch view to plain text mode 

My question is that how will i load my "assistant_tr.qm" for my custom QtAssistant. Since QProcess doesnt have a "installTranslator" method, i couldnt figure out how to do that. Any idea?

Thanks in advance..
Yigit